About the Role:
The Chief Financial Officer (CFO) will play a pivotal role in overseeing the financial operations of our public administration entity during a transitional period. This position is responsible for ensuring the integrity of financial reporting, compliance with regulations, and the effective management of financial resources. The CFO will lead the finance team in developing and implementing financial strategies that align with the organization's goals and objectives.
In addition to overseeing core financial functions, the CFO will be responsible for the financial oversight of court operations and utility billing, ensuring proper revenue management, compliance, and operational efficiency. This role will involve close collaboration with court administration to enhance financial controls and reporting and with utility billing operations to improve accuracy, collection processes, and customer service.
Furthermore, the CFO will work closely with executive leadership to drive financial performance and sustainability, ensuring that fiscal responsibility supports the organization's mission to serve the community effectively.
Minimum Qualifications:
-
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ting, or a related field.
-
A minimum of 10 years of progressive financial management experience, with at least 5 years in a leadership role. (3 years must have been in direct municipal environment)
-
Strong knowledge of public sector financial regulations and compliance requirements.
Preferred Qualifications:
-
Master's degree in Business Administration or Finance.
-
Experience in a public administration or government finance role.
-
Professional certifications such as CPA or CFA.
Responsibilities:
-
Provide strategic financial leadership and guidance to City leadership, aligning financial goals, policies, and long-term planning with the City's objectives.
-
Oversee all aspects of financial operations, including the preparation and maintenance of financial records, accounting systems, and regulatory compliance, as well as the preparation of financial statements, reports, tax filings, and submissions to regulatory agencies.
-
Oversee court financial operations, ensuring proper financial controls, revenue collection, compliance with municipal and state regulations, and accurate reporting of court-related financial activities.
-
Ensure compliance with all financial regulations and standards applicable to public administration.
-
Provide oversight of utility billing operations, ensuring accurate billing, timely revenue collection, and compliance with financial regulations.
-
Administer the City's investment portfolio, debt management, and risk mitigation initiatives.
-
Manage cash flow and optimize the organization’s financial performance through effective resource allocation.
-
Collaborate with department heads to provide financial insights and support strategic decision-making.
